In round 3 of qualifying at the Inaugural 2010 NHRA 4 Wide Nationals at Zmax Dragway, Matt Hagan and Jeff Diehl both have terrifying explosions. First Jeff Diehl's body comes flying off his car and sails in the air onto the guard rail after his engine lets go, then Matt Hagan has a huge explosion through the lights and his body disintegrates and he almost hits Del Worsham bringing the car to a safe stop. Del runs a 4.064 @ 307.30MPH and Matt managed a 4.104 @ 296.50MPH.
